To ensure credibility with employers and clients, ACP Teaching Pros must have appropriate Competitive Credentials or the equivalent. This can be demonstrated through any of the following Pathways:
| Pathway 1 | Candidate has played or coached in at least one of the following Tier 1 Events:
*Note: Candidates who have competed in comparable events in another country will be considered on a case-by-case basis. |
| Pathway 2 | Candidate has played or coached in at least one of the following Tier 2 Events, plus at least 10 CTRS/CMDR Events.
Note: Candidates who meet the Tier 2 Event criteria, but not the 10 CTRS/CMDR criteria, can still qualify through Pathway 3. |
| Pathway 3 | Candidate has played or coached in at least one of the following Tier 3 Events, plus at least 10 CTRS/CMDR Events:
Note: Pathway 3 candidates will be required to complete the ACP Winning Edge Certificate before moving on to their Head Teaching Pro training. |
| Pathway 4 | Candidate has completed one of the following Advanced Coach Education or Practical Teaching Experience equivalencies:
*Must have also played or coached in at least 10 CTRS/CMDR Events. **Can be youth and/or adult, paid or volunteer. Must be verified by a senior club official. Note: Pathway 4 candidates will also be required to complete the ACP Winning Edge Certificate before moving on to their Head Teaching Pro training. |
| Pathway 5 | Candidates who do not qualify through Pathways 1-4 must complete each of the following Required Equivalencies:
Note: Pathway 5 candidates will be required to complete the ACP Winning Edge Certificate before moving on to their Head Teaching Pro training. |
